The best power drill bits for drilling through concrete are masonry bits with carbide tips. These bits are specifically designed to handle the hardness of concrete and provide efficient drilling.

An impact drill is a power tool that combines rotary drilling with a hammering action to provide extra force for drilling into tough materials like concrete or metal. This differs from a regular drill, which only rotates to create holes in softer materials like wood or plastic.
The best way to use a 3/4 concrete drill bit for drilling into tough surfaces is to start drilling at a slow speed and gradually increase the speed as needed. Make sure to use a hammer drill for added power and stability, and apply steady pressure while drilling to prevent the bit from getting stuck. Additionally, periodically stop drilling to clear out any debris and keep the bit cool to prevent overheating.

Power is transferred from the drill spindle to the drill shank through the rotation of the spindle, which is connected to the motor. As the spindle rotates, it drives the drill bit, which is inserted into the drill shank. The force and torque generated by the spinning spindle are then transmitted through the drill bit to the workpiece, allowing for drilling to occur.

An SDS drill bit is a type of drill bit that is designed for use with SDS drills, which are power tools commonly used for drilling into concrete and masonry. The main difference between SDS drill bits and other types of drill bits is that SDS drill bits have a special shank design that allows them to be quickly and securely inserted into the chuck of an SDS drill without the need for tightening or loosening a chuck key. This makes them more convenient and efficient for heavy-duty drilling tasks.

A pneumatic drilling machine works by using compressed air to power a rotary mechanism, which then drives a drill bit into the material being drilled. The compressed air creates the force needed to push the drill bit through the material, making the drilling process faster and more efficient compared to manual drilling methods. The machine also has a flushing system to remove debris and cool down the drill bit during operation.
